update UserLog con ricerca

This commit is contained in:
Samuele Locatelli
2021-05-18 19:02:21 +02:00
parent 49b9ff4d07
commit f84b42e101
2 changed files with 16 additions and 3 deletions
+8 -1
View File
@@ -4,7 +4,14 @@
@using MP.Stats.Data
<div class="card">
<div class="card-header table-primary h1">User Log</div>
<div class="card-header table-primary">
<div class="row">
<div class="col-6 col-lg-2 h1">User Log</div>
<div class="col-6 col-lg-10">
<SelectionFilter SelFilter="currFilter" filterChanged="DoFilter"></SelectionFilter>
</div>
</div>
</div>
<div class="card-body">
@if (currRecord != null)
{
+8 -2
View File
@@ -20,6 +20,7 @@ namespace MP.Stats.Pages
#region Private Properties
private SelectData currFilter { get; set; } = new SelectData();
private int numRecord { get; set; } = 10;
#endregion Private Properties
@@ -45,13 +46,19 @@ namespace MP.Stats.Pages
private async Task reloadData()
{
ActionsList = await StatService.ActionsGetAll();
ListRecords = await StatService.StatUserLogGetAll(numRecord, MessageService.SearchVal);
ListRecords = await StatService.StatUserLogGetAll(currFilter.DateStart, currFilter.DateEnd, currFilter.IdxMacchina, currFilter.IdxOdl, currFilter.KeyRichiesta, currFilter.CodArticolo, numRecord, MessageService.SearchVal);
}
#endregion Private Methods
#region Protected Methods
protected async Task DoFilter(SelectData newFilter)
{
currFilter = newFilter;
await reloadData();
}
protected async Task ForceReload(int newNum)
{
numRecord = newNum;
@@ -60,7 +67,6 @@ namespace MP.Stats.Pages
protected override async Task OnInitializedAsync()
{
numRecord = 10;
MessageService.ShowSearch = true;
MessageService.EA_SearchUpdated += OnSeachUpdated;
await reloadData();